Why Updating Your Volvo XC60 Recharge Software Matters
Software updates are far more than just simple bug fixes; they are a vital part of modern vehicle maintenance that can deliver significant improvements and new capabilities. Here are some of the key reasons why you should prioritize updating your XC60 Recharge’s software:
1. Enhanced Battery Performance and Range Optimization
One of the most critical elements of any plug-in hybrid or electric vehicle is battery management. Volvo’s software updates frequently include algorithms aimed at improving battery efficiency, thermal management, and charging speed. These enhancements can increase the all-electric driving range, optimize regenerative braking, and prolong battery lifespan. For XC60 Recharge drivers, this means fewer charging stops and a more reliable electric driving experience, especially important as electric range remains a top priority for many owners.
2. Improved Driver Assistance and Safety Features
Volvo has long been a leader in automotive safety, and the XC60 Recharge is no exception. Through software updates, Volvo continuously refines its suite of driver assistance systems, such as adaptive cruise control, lane keeping assist, blind spot monitoring, and collision avoidance technologies. Updates may improve sensor calibration, responsiveness, and the integration of multiple safety systems, helping to create a more confident and secure driving experience. In some cases, new safety features or enhancements to existing ones are added, allowing your XC60 Recharge to stay at the forefront of automotive safety innovation.
3. New Infotainment Features and User Interface Enhancements
The infotainment system is the command center of your vehicle’s connectivity and entertainment. Volvo’s updates often introduce new apps, voice control improvements, navigation enhancements, and multimedia capabilities. User interface tweaks can make menus more intuitive, faster, and visually appealing, contributing to a more enjoyable and less distracting driving environment. Integration with smartphones and cloud services also improves over time, enabling seamless use of features like streaming music, hands-free calls, and real-time traffic updates.
4. Bug Fixes and Stability Improvements
Like any software-driven device, vehicles can encounter minor glitches or performance issues. Regular updates address these bugs, improving the stability and reliability of your XC60 Recharge’s electronic systems. This can translate to fewer system crashes, more responsive controls, and smoother overall operation. Stability updates also ensure that all vehicle functions work harmoniously, minimizing unexpected errors or malfunctions.
5. Compatibility with New Volvo App Features and Connected Services
The Volvo On Call app and other connected services are continuously evolving. Software updates help maintain compatibility with these apps, enabling new remote control features such as pre-conditioning the cabin temperature, checking charging status, locating your vehicle, and locking or unlocking doors remotely. Keeping your XC60 Recharge updated ensures you can take full advantage of Volvo’s expanding ecosystem of digital services designed to enhance convenience and connectivity.
How to Update Your Volvo XC60 Recharge Software
Volvo has designed the update process to be as user-friendly and convenient as possible, allowing owners to keep their vehicles up-to-date without needing to visit a dealership. Here’s a step-by-step guide to updating your XC60 Recharge software:
Step 1: Connect Your Vehicle to a Reliable Wi-Fi Network
Software updates are typically large files that require a stable and fast internet connection. To start, park your XC60 Recharge within range of a trusted Wi-Fi network, such as your home network. You can connect through the vehicle’s settings menu under the connectivity or Wi-Fi options. Using Wi-Fi helps avoid data charges and ensures the download process runs smoothly.
Step 2: Check for Available Software Updates
Once connected to Wi-Fi, navigate to the vehicle’s settings menu and look for the software update option. The system will automatically check for any available updates. If an update is available, details about the version and improvements will be displayed, allowing you to review what’s being installed.
Step 3: Download and Install the Update
After confirming the update, the vehicle will begin downloading the new software. This process may take anywhere from several minutes to an hour or more, depending on the size of the update and your internet speed. It’s important to keep the vehicle powered on during this time—ideally parked with the engine running or in accessory mode. Once downloaded, the installation will proceed, during which some vehicle functions may be temporarily limited. Your XC60 Recharge will notify you when the process is complete, and a restart of the system may be required.
Step 4: Keep Your Volvo App Updated
To stay informed about the latest software releases and benefits, make sure you have the Volvo On Call app installed and updated on your smartphone. The app provides notifications about new updates, remote diagnostics, and tips for optimizing your vehicle’s performance. It also offers the convenience of scheduling updates or service appointments directly through your mobile device.
Additional Tips for a Smooth Software Update Experience
- Ensure Sufficient Battery Charge: Before starting the update, make sure your vehicle’s battery has enough charge to avoid interruptions during the installation process.
- Schedule Updates at Convenient Times: Since the update may temporarily limit vehicle functions, initiate the process when you do not need to drive immediately.
- Keep Your Vehicle Stationary: For safety and to avoid disruptions, keep your XC60 Recharge parked during the entire update process.
- Consult Your Owner’s Manual or Volvo Support: If you encounter any issues or have questions about the update process, refer to your vehicle’s manual or contact Volvo customer support for assistance.
